-
框架软件岗位职责
-
软件开发工程师-深度学习框架开发岗位职责:
1、设计与实现基于智能处理器的大规模机器学习平台;
2、深入主流深度学习框架,进行定制开发;
3、探索框架的性能瓶颈,创造性的解决计算和通信的性能问题。
岗位要求:
1、本科及以上学历,计算机相关专业;
2、熟练掌握C/C++编程技能;
3、具备并行程序开发经验,熟悉Pthread、MPI、OpenMP、CUDA、OpenCL等高性能编程模型
4、熟悉TensorFlow,MXNet,Caffe2中的一种或几种框架;
5、熟悉大规模机器学习技术,在深度学习计算框架领域有丰富的开发和调试经验。
岗位职责:
1、设计与实现基于智能处理器的大规模机器学习平台;
2、深入主流深度学习框架,进行定制开发;
3、探索框架的性能瓶颈,创造性的解决计算和通信的性能问题。
岗位要求:
1、本科及以上学历,计算机相关专业;
2、熟练掌握C/C++编程技能;
3、具备并行程序开发经验,熟悉Pthread、MPI、OpenMP、CUDA、OpenCL等高性能编程模型
4、熟悉TensorFlow,MXNet,Caffe2中的一种或几种框架;
5、熟悉大规模机器学习技术,在深度学习计算框架领域有丰富的开发和调试经验。
-
相关范文
- 热门推荐
-
- 1 导航软件开发工程师岗位职责
- 2 软件逆向分析师岗位职责
- 3 软件销售代表岗位职责
- 4 软件平台架构师岗位职责
- 5 软件销售岗位职责
- 6 软件管理员岗位职责
- 7 C#软件工作师岗位职责
- 8 相机软件岗位职责
- 9 终端软件测试岗位职责
- 10 JAVA高级软件研发工程师岗位职责
- 分类推荐
- 猜你喜欢
-
- 1 系统平台软件岗位职责
- 2 LINUX平台软件开发工程师岗位职责
- 3 软件销售代表岗位职责
- 4 CFD软件开发岗位职责
- 5 软件开发项目岗位职责
- 6 嵌入式软件经理岗位职责
- 7 交换机软件开发工程师岗位职责
- 8 C++软件设计师岗位职责
- 9 软件培训工程师岗位职责
- 10 软件咨询顾问岗位职责